Fireside Chat with PDA Founder Dennis Kessler

Overview

Obtaining your first or your next board seat does not happen overnight. It is a journey involving preparation and focused effort combined with intentionality and persistence.

Gain insight for your board journey from PDA founder and current PDA board member, Dennis Kessler, who has served as a chair on public, private, ESOP and non-profit boards. Join the Southern California chapter, in conjunction with the National Board Director Opportunities Committee, for our October monthly program.

Speaker 

           

Dennis Kessler
President and Founder
Midwest Family Business Advisors



Dennis Kessler is a seasoned entrepreneur who has worked for public companies, private companies, and his own family company. He is currently the President and Founder of Midwest Family Business Advisors. Dennis has been a board member for public, private, ESOP and non-profit organizations. Prior to launching Midwest Family Business Advisors in 1998, Dennis was Co-President of Fel-Pro, Inc. He also held leadership roles at DuPont, Union Electric, and Orchard Paper Company.

Dennis possesses an MEA (engineering and business) and BSIE (industrial engineering) from Washington University in St. Louis.

Moderator

           

Ryan Lahti, Ph.D
Managing Principal
OrgLeader



Dr. Ryan Lahti is the Founder and Managing Principal of OrgLeader. As a strategic advisor to STEM organizations, executives and board members, Ryan specializes in helping leaders excel in the face of risk and uncertainty.

Ryan combines business experience serving Fortune 500, middle market and emerging companies in 20 industries with a background in leadership and organizational effectiveness spanning three decades. Prior to founding OrgLeader in 2006, he worked for global consulting firms including Ernst & Young and Hay Group. He also held corporate positions overseeing leadership and organizational development.

As a thought leader, Ryan is the author of The Finesse Factor: How to Build Exceptional Leaders in STEM Organizations. He is a frequent speaker on risk and uncertainty as well as a contributor to Forbes on leadership and organizational effectiveness topics. Ryan has been featured on NBC TV, Inside Forbes Councils and in publications such as Fast Company and CIO.
